That's right. If you install an operating system that is indicated as support & moreover as tested by HP, you should not have any problems.

However, there is no guarantee that you will not have any issues, because as you know it also depends on the kind of extra applications or functionality you would like from the server.

A standard SLES 10 install on DL385 G2 can be trouble free. The compatibility matrix will indicate the supported operating systems. Moreover, the latest firmware & PSPs should be installed on the server to ensure optimal performance & health status reporting.
